Transaction 875bf88bde53b66e0e911bdfc645be84fad3635a57692ab89165e5269951912a
1 Input
1 Output
-
875bf88bde53b66e0e911bdfc645be84fad3635a57692ab89165e5269951912a:0
- value
- 114106
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d08bbe69fea104f91399763052e9217e647bce2
- address
- bc1qm5ythe5laggylyfeja3s2t5jzlny008z0x6ghj